Overview

Carbon Farm Mt Hood sits less than 22 miles from the peak of Mt. Hood and 20 miles from the Columbia River, right in between the sweeping grasslands to the east, marking the high desert of Oregon, and the lush green flank of Mt. Hood to the west. Native Oregon Oak abounds, along with Ponderosa Pine, and the property teams with wild turkey, deer, elk, bobcat, song birds, raptors, and coyote.

The property has been farmed intensively for over 100 years, with well developed fields and infrastructure. Its forest (over half the property) have been managed as habitat, and they mark a rare block of healthy native oak woodland and savannah.

The farm is a regenerative farm (No chemical fertilizers or round-up used on farm), a place for folks to come, experience and learn in a visceral way how nature and food cycles works and don’t work. We offer a community with for profit and non-profit parts that provides a framework for the next generation of farmers, conservationists and businesses, around land and practices that are balanced.
